Actalent Electrical Engineer in Virginia Beach, Virginia

Job Description

Actalent is hiring an entry-level Electrical Engineer to join a well-established multi-disciplinary firm. The successful candidate will work under the guidance of a licensed engineer and participate in the design of large federal buildings using Revit, submitting RFI, and ensuring compliance with electrical codes. Additionally, the role involves conducting field visits and focusing on power, lighting, fire alarm, and low voltage electrical systems. The ideal candidate should have 1-3 years of experience in a previous role or 0-1 years of experience with a degree in electrical engineering.

  • Electrical Design Engineering

  • Knowledge of low-voltage power and lighting systems in buildings

  • MEP Building Design

  • AutoCAD/Revit knowledge

  • Ability to work on a team

Work Site

This is a hybrid position requiring some days on-site in Virginia Beach, Virginia and some days remote.

Work Environment

This in-office role requires the candidate to spend the majority of their time designing, with occasional site visits as needed. The core hours are from 9-5, with a hybrid work arrangement allowing 3 days in-office and 2 days remote.
